Quickreportta QRExpr komponentinin expressionu olmuyor ?

Delphi'de kod yazma ile ilgili sorularınızı bu foruma yazabilirsiniz.
Cevapla
Kullanıcı avatarı
kurthan
Üye
Mesajlar: 49
Kayıt: 29 Kas 2004 06:05
Konum: İstanbul
İletişim:

Quickreportta QRExpr komponentinin expressionu olmuyor ?

Mesaj gönderen kurthan »

S.a

Arkadaşlar herkese kolay gelsin.

Bir tablom var.Ve tablomun yapısı aşağıdaki gibi.

taksit (ogrno,tarih,tutar,durum)

ogrno: Öğrenci Numarası
tarih: Taksit tarihi
tutar: Taksit tutarı
durum: Ödenip ödenmediği

Şimdi Qreportta her sayfa sonunda Ödenenler ve Ödenmeyenler şeklinde sayfa toplamlarını almam gerekiyor.Sorunum burada başlıyor.

Öyle bir expression yazmam gerekiyor ki

if durum='ODENDI' then odenen:=odenen+myquery1tutar.value;
if durum='ODENMEDI' then odenmeyen:=odenmeyen+myquery1tutar.value;

işte bu kodları expression şeklinde nasıl yazıcam.Sadece Sum toplamı yapabiliyorum ama if işin içine girince nasıl yapabileceğimi çözemedim.

Yardımcı olursanız sevinirim.

Herkese hayırlı günler,hayırlı işler diliyorum.
Tarihtir adil hakem
Sen kadar mende Türk'em
Sense hür Türkiyemsin
Mense esir Kerkük'em


Atilla Yılmaz 2005 - Vaktidir
Kullanıcı avatarı
aslangeri
Moderator
Mesajlar: 4322
Kayıt: 26 Ara 2003 04:19
Konum: Ankara
İletişim:

Mesaj gönderen aslangeri »

S.A.
qrexpr nin onprint olayını kullanmayı denedinmi.
orda kod yazarak istediğin işlemi yapabilir sonucu da
value değişkenine atayarak istediğin sonucu alabilirsin.
Kolay gelsin.
Duyduğun Şeylerin Söylediklerim Olduğuna Eminim Ama
Anladığın Şeylerin Anlatmak İstediklerim Olduğuna Emin Değilim
Cevapla